Code Review

This automated pull request updates the plugin-api-version in composer.lock from 2.6.0 to 2.9.0. This change is likely due to the automation using a newer version of Composer, and it appears to be correct and safe to merge. The installed Composer plugins are compatible with the new API version. Note that the pull request title, 'Update wp-cli framework', is slightly misleading as the wp-cli/wp-cli package itself was not updated. The change is confined to Composer metadata.
